A Spandex Winding Process for Increasing the Speed of Nisshinbo Dry Spinning Fine Denier Yarn
A winding process, a technology of fine denier filaments, which is applied in the bundling of newly ejected filaments, textiles and papermaking, etc., can solve the problems of low spinning speed and no breakthrough in the speed-up of fine denier filament varieties, and achieves easy control and process. Embodiment 1
[0011] The present invention is used in the spandex winding process of increasing the speed of Nisshinbo's dry spinning fine denier yarn. The rotating speed of the first roller is 680m / min, the rotating speed of the second roller is 720m / min, the rotating speed of the oiling roller is 6rpm, and the rotating speed of the friction roller is 6rpm. 735m / min, the traverse amplitude curve parameters of the winding machine are traverse acceleration time 7s, deceleration time 7s, traverse width variable 5%, traverse lift 8%, winding angle 13.2°, and produce spandex yarn products.
Embodiment 2
[0013] The present invention is used in the spandex winding process of increasing the speed of Nisshinbo's dry spinning fine denier yarn. The rotating speed of the first roller is 680m / min, the rotating speed of the second roller is 720m / min, the rotating speed of the oiling roller is 5rpm, and the rotating speed of the friction roller is 5rpm. 735m / min, the traverse amplitude curve parameters of the winding machine are traverse acceleration time 5s, deceleration time 5s, traverse width variable 4%, traverse lift 6%, winding angle 13.0°, and produce spandex yarn products.
Embodiment 3
[0015] The present invention is used in the spandex winding process of increasing the speed of Nisshinbo's dry spinning fine denier yarn. The rotating speed of the first roller is 680m / min, the rotating speed of the second roller is 720m / min, the rotating speed of the oiling roller is 4rpm, and the rotating speed of the friction roller is 4rpm. 735m / min, the traverse amplitude curve parameters of the winding machine are traverse acceleration time 3s, deceleration time 3s, traverse width variable 4.5%, traverse lift 4%, winding angle 12.5°, and produce spandex yarn products.
